Today is #parkinsonsawareness day! Around 153,000 people live with Parkinson’s in the UK, and it’s the fastest growing neurological condition in the world @ParkinsonsUK

When we’re on the wards we’re often greeted by shouts of “SALT!” or “the SALT lady is here!” or “it’s the SALT nurse!” #mythbustingmonday SALT does not equal ❌ Swallow Assessment Lady Team! SALT = Speech and Language Therapy ✅ & our job is about SO much more than the swallow!
